Squak Mountain State Park Natural Area is a scenic day-use park located in Issaquah, Washington, just 15 minutes from Seattle. Nestled among mossy rocks, lichen-covered trees, and bubbling creeks, this natural area offers visitors a peaceful escape with peek-a-boo views of Seattle. The park features well-maintained hiking and horse trails suitable for outdoor enthusiasts of all abilities, making it an accessible destination for families, casual walkers, and serious hikers alike. Whether you're looking for a leisurely nature walk, an invigorating hike, or a horseback riding adventure, Squak Mountain provides diverse outdoor recreation opportunities. The park is also ideal for bird watching, geocaching, metal detecting, and enjoying seasonal wildflowers. With amenities including accessible restrooms, picnic tables, and parking, visitors can easily spend a day exploring the natural beauty of this forest mountain ecosystem. The park operates year-round from 6:30 a.m. until dusk, making it perfect for sunrise hikes or sunset views. Visitors should note that there is no drinking water available at the park, so bringing your own supplies is recommended. Currently, the park has a burn ban in effect with no fires permitted at any time.

Sun Mountain Lodge is a premier mountain resort nestled in the North Cascades region, offering an expansive 1,500+ acre wilderness escape with breathtaking views of the surrounding peaks. Located high above the Methow Valley, this full-service lodge combines rustic charm with elevated hospitality, featuring multiple accommodation options including the Main Lodge, Mt. Gardner Building, Mt. Robinson Building, and Sun Mountain Cabins positioned along Patterson Lake. The lodge serves as an ideal destination for families, couples, and groups seeking both adventure and relaxation. Guests can enjoy year-round outdoor activities including water sports at Patterson Lake, hiking scenic trails, horseback riding experiences for all ages, pony rides for younger children, and access to thousands of acres of adjacent national forest and North Cascades National Park lands. The property features spacious outdoor swimming pools, a full-service spa offering yoga and meditation with floor-to-ceiling mountain views, fine dining options, and a wine cellar. The warm rustic lobby with wood finishes and working fireplace sets an inviting atmosphere, while accommodations range from cozy cabins to well-appointed lodge rooms. Sun Mountain Lodge specializes in creating memorable family vacations, romantic getaways, wedding celebrations, and corporate retreats. The combination of natural beauty, diverse recreational opportunities, and thoughtful hospitality makes this an unforgettable mountain destination suitable for visitors of all ages.
